Purpose and goal

The Key Actor Program at Karlstads University has been focused on strategic development within three main processes; the Management process, the Collaboration process and the Utilization process. The development has been based on the findings and recommendations of the OECD-review made in the Värmland region, including the university, in 2005-2006. The purpose and goal was to develop the capability of the university regarding external collaboration and utilization and by that become one of the leading actors in the regional and national development.

Results and expected effects

The university has during the leadtime of the program included external collaboration and utilization as natural parts in both education and research. The strategic plan of the university states that and the attitude within the organisation is positive. The university has established functions that supports both faculties as well as senior management regarding research and innovation as well as student- and alumnicollaboration. The research- and innovationsupport is handled by Grants & Innovation Office which also is part of Fyrklövern, one of twelve national innovation offices

Approach and implementation

The Key Actor Program has been diveded into three phases with external reviews between each phase, which has contributed to continouos development based on both internal and external recommendations and also related to actual needs and conditions. The set-up of the program from Vinnova has been very good and crucial for the progress; the length of the program (8 years), funding clearly defined for external collaboration and utilization but not ´micromanaged´ by Vinnova, the openness and culture within the program, both with Vinnova but also between all the ´key actor universities´.
